Calling Bush a bust is plain stupid. The kid is producing in his first year, and he's on the field as opposed to the bench.
If you've been watching football for more than 3 years, like some of his critics

, you'll know what real busts are.
Andre Ware, Curtis Enis, KiJana Carter, Tony Mandarich, Heath Shuler, Lawrence Phillips, etc. Those guys are true busts, and they all had tons of hype prior to them being drafted. These guys were supposedly immediate impact players, but they didn't help their team and wound up out of the NFL in a couple of years.
Bush may not be a world beater now, but like many players, he has to get adjusted to holes in the NFL which are smaller and close up faster, get adjusted to the speed of the NFL which affects the type of cuts he can make.
Bush isn't a bust because he is actually seeing the field and helping his team. 2ce is still a good RB, therefore Bush doesn't need to come in and be an every down back. He can develop and learn, while contributing. Right now, he's approaching 800 yards from scrimmage with 5 games left. Let's keep in mind that this kid barely has over 150 touches for the season. He's helped NO in the kick return game. And he's doing all this with limited play. It's better than most rookies who are every down players.
The Aints have other weapons like Colston, Brees, McAllister and Horn that they don't need to rely on Bush and toss him into the fire and make him carry the team on his shoulders. The kid looks good on the field for a rookie, and if you can't see the potential, you need to watch more of the game instead of reading stats.
